Fidelio CIO
To Advance the education and appreciation of classical music in a broad audience ,particularly young people . To provide opportunities for aspiring musicians to develop through performance in high level chamber music and orchestral ensembles.

How much income did Fidelio CIO report in 2025?
Fidelio CIO reported total income of £97k and reported expenditure of £66k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was Fidelio CIO registered as a charity?
Fidelio CIO was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 31 July 2020 as charity number 1190665. It has been registered for 6 years.
Who runs Fidelio CIO?
Fidelio CIO is governed by a board of 6 trustees. The chair of trustees is Sir Stephen John Gomersall KCMG.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does Fidelio CIO operate?
Fidelio CIO operates in London,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.
